The HOT New “IT” Comfort Food – Mom’s Grilled Cheese and Tomato Soup

An American Mom Classic and in my book one of the greatest comfort food pairings of all time, tomato soup and grilled cheese is now being featured on the menus of high-end restaurants across the country. It’s stealing the spotlight as the trendy comfort food of choice; toppling the very played-out gourmet versions of mac and cheese we have seen over the past few years. Shake January Doldrums with Chocolate Fondue!

Chocolate Fondue is a great way to shake the January Doldrums.   Fondue is fun to do and chocolate puts everybody in a good mood.  You can melt your kids’ hearts and surprise them with a really special dessert, or go all out and turn Friday into Fondue Night.  Invite friends over to share some dessert, play cards or board games and kick off the weekend right.  One of the things I love best about fondue is it brings everybody to the table to stimulate conversation and spark fun  – even makes my 13 year old smile and join in !

A Guide to Hosting a Donation Drive for Haiti

Post image for How to Come Together Right Now for Haiti!

How to Come Together Right Now for Haiti!

1. Identify organizations providing relief (e.g., www.redcross.org, www.wfp.org, www.salvationarmyusa.org).
2. Research thoroughly your top 3 choices, here> http://www.bbb.org/us/article/bbb-advises-donors-on-how-to-vet-haiti-earthquake-charity-appeals-14644.Select an organization that is capable of getting the donations directly to the Haitians in need.
3. Identify specific items the selected organization is collecting. Typically, money, water, canned goods, non-perishable food, first aid and essential supplies are the 1st priority. Get exact payee information for donations by check.
4. If your community has organized a formal relief effort, see how you can provide support.  If your community has not organized a formal relief effort, here are some suggestions for you to host one:
